The utility model discloses a dishwasher, which comprises a main body, a cover body, an electromagnet, a moving part and a reset part. The moving part is acted by the electromagnet to keep at a first position when the electromagnet is energized; the reset part is powered off when the electromagnet is turned off. When the moving piece is at the second position, the moving piece pushes against the cover to keep it away from the closed opening, and when at the first position, the cover is allowed to close the opening. In the dishwasher with the above structure, through the action of the electromagnetic component and the reset component on the force in the opposite direction of the moving component, the moving component is kept in a position that does not act on the cover body when the dishwasher is in operation, and when the dishwasher is completed Then, the moving part is pressed against the cover body, so as to realize the function of automatically opening the cover body of the dishwasher, and it is convenient for the water vapor to escape during the drying process of the dishwasher.

洗碗机作为一种可以自动清洗碗碟等餐具的厨房设备,随着社会条件的发展,受到越来越多的家庭青睐。目前的洗碗机按结构可分为台式洗碗机、柜式洗碗机和水槽一体式洗碗机,其安装方式存在差异,但组成结构大体相同,均包括主体、盖体、内腔、喷洗部件、烘干部件及电控模块,盖体与主体配合在洗碗机工作时形成密封的内腔室,烘干部件在洗碗工序完成后对碗碟进行烘干。目前的洗碗机的盖体与主体的密封主要是通过磁吸方式达成,在洗涤完毕后需要人工打开盖体,因此在洗涤完毕后的烘干环节中水汽无法从密封的洗碗机内部逸出,导致烘干效果较差。As a kind of kitchen equipment that can automatically clean dishes and other tableware, the dishwasher is favored by more and more families with the development of social conditions. The current dishwashers can be divided into desktop dishwashers, cabinet dishwashers and sink-integrated dishwashers according to their structure. There are differences in their installation methods, but the composition and structure are generally the same, including a main body, a cover, an inner cavity, The spray washing part, the drying part and the electric control module, the cover body and the main body cooperate with the main body to form a sealed inner chamber when the dishwasher is working, and the drying part dries the dishes after the dishwashing process is completed. The sealing between the lid and the main body of the current dishwasher is mainly achieved by magnetic suction. After washing, the lid needs to be opened manually. Therefore, in the drying process after washing, the water vapor cannot escape from the inside of the sealed dishwasher. out, resulting in poor drying effect.

参见图1和图2,其分别示出了本实用新型提供的洗碗机在开启和封闭状态下的结构图,其中洗碗机主要包括主体10、盖体20和电磁件32、运动件、复位件35。Referring to FIG. 1 and FIG. 2, it shows the structure diagram of the dishwasher provided by the present invention in the open and closed states, respectively, wherein the dishwasher mainly includes a main body 10, a cover 20, an electromagnetic part 32, a moving part, Reset piece 35 .

洗碗机的主体10内部中控并形成一用于取放餐具的敞口,盖体20铰接在主体10上,且其可以通过转动封闭或开启所述的敞口。The main body 10 of the dishwasher is centrally controlled and forms an opening for taking and placing dishes. The cover 20 is hinged on the main body 10, and the opening can be closed or opened by rotating.

在图1所示的状态下,本实用新型提供的洗碗机的盖体10与主体10紧密配合,密封了主体10的敞口,此时运动件位于第一位置;在图2所示的状态下,运动件位于第二位置,盖体10被运动件顶起,使盖体20与主体10的敞口之间形成具有一定宽度的空隙,在洗碗机进行烘干时水汽可以从该空隙逸出,提高烘干效率。In the state shown in FIG. 1 , the cover body 10 of the dishwasher provided by the present invention is closely matched with the main body 10 to seal the opening of the main body 10, and the moving part is at the first position at this time; In the state, the moving part is located at the second position, the cover body 10 is lifted by the moving part, so that a gap with a certain width is formed between the cover body 20 and the opening of the main body 10, and the water vapor can escape from the space when the dishwasher is drying. The voids escape to improve drying efficiency.

如图3所示,本实用新型提供的洗碗机中用于在洗碗机工作完毕后顶起盖体的装置主要包括了第二杆体31、导向件33、缓冲件34、复位件35、底座36、壳体37和电磁件32。As shown in FIG. 3 , the device for jacking up the cover body in the dishwasher provided by the present invention mainly includes a second rod body 31 , a guide member 33 , a buffer member 34 , a reset member 35 , The base 36 , the housing 37 and the electromagnet 32 .

其中,电磁件32固接于主体10并与所述洗碗机的工作电源连接,在洗碗机工作时电磁件32通电工作产生磁性,在洗碗机洗涤完毕后工作电源断开的同时电磁件32也断电,磁性消失。The electromagnet 32 is fixed to the main body 10 and connected to the working power supply of the dishwasher. When the dishwasher is in operation, the electromagnet 32 is energized to generate magnetism. Piece 32 is also de-energized and the magnetism disappears.

运动件沿特定方向在第一位置和第二位置间移动并收电磁件32的作用在电磁件32通电时保持在第一位置,其具体包括底座36和作用杆,作用杆与底座36固接并用于顶抵盖体20。其中作用杆又包括第一杆体361和第二杆体31,第一杆体361的一端固接于底座36,另一端顶抵第二杆体31底部,第二杆体31的顶部用于顶抵盖体20。The moving member moves between the first position and the second position in a specific direction and receives the action of the electromagnetic member 32 to maintain the first position when the electromagnetic member 32 is energized. And it is used to abut the cover body 20 . The action rod further includes a first rod body 361 and a second rod body 31 . One end of the first rod body 361 is fixed to the base 36 , the other end is pressed against the bottom of the second rod body 31 , and the top of the second rod body 31 is used to abut the cover body 20 . .

复位件35作用在运动件与主体10之间,并在电磁件32断电时推动运动件保持位于第二位置。The reset member 35 acts between the moving member and the main body 10, and pushes the moving member to remain in the second position when the electromagnetic member 32 is powered off.

具体的,壳体37固定装设在主体10上,如图4和图5所示,电磁件32被固定在壳体37的底部,同时通过一端口与洗碗机的工作电源电连接,电磁件32的通电与断电与洗碗机的工作电源的工作状况同步,在洗碗机工作电源启动时,电磁件32通电产生磁力,在洗碗机工作电源关闭时,电磁件32断电磁力消失。Specifically, the housing 37 is fixedly installed on the main body 10. As shown in FIG. 4 and FIG. 5, the electromagnetic component 32 is fixed on the bottom of the housing 37, and is electrically connected to the working power supply of the dishwasher through a port. The power-on and power-off of the part 32 is synchronized with the working condition of the working power of the dishwasher. When the working power of the dishwasher is started, the electromagnetic part 32 is energized to generate a magnetic force, and when the working power of the dishwasher is turned off, the electromagnetic part 32 is cut off. disappear.

壳体37在本实施例中为一具有圆筒状内腔的硬质物体,其材质可为塑料或金属,被固定设置在洗碗机主体10上。In this embodiment, the housing 37 is a hard object with a cylindrical inner cavity, which can be made of plastic or metal, and is fixed on the dishwasher body 10 .

运动件的底座36的形状与壳体37的内腔壁形状匹配,为圆形的板状结构,以便沿具有圆筒状内腔的壳体37的轴向上下运动。底座36的材质可为本身具有磁性的磁铁或不具有磁性的铁或铁合金,在电磁件32产生磁力后,根据不同结构的实施例的要求,对底座36产生磁吸力或磁斥力。例如在如图4或5所示的实施例中,电磁件32被设置在下方,底座36位于电磁件32的上方,运动件位于第一位置时要求底座36被吸附,因此底座36的材质可具体使用铁或铁合金或具有与电磁件32的极性相异的磁铁,以便在电磁件32通电时吸附底座36使运动件下降至第一位置。The shape of the base 36 of the moving part matches the shape of the inner cavity wall of the casing 37, and is a circular plate-like structure, so as to move up and down along the axial direction of the casing 37 having a cylindrical inner cavity. The material of the base 36 can be a magnetic magnet or non-magnetic iron or iron alloy. After the electromagnetic element 32 generates a magnetic force, a magnetic attraction or magnetic repulsion is generated on the base 36 according to the requirements of different structural embodiments. For example, in the embodiment shown in FIG. 4 or 5, the electromagnetic member 32 is arranged below, and the base 36 is located above the electromagnetic member 32. When the moving member is in the first position, the base 36 is required to be adsorbed, so the material of the base 36 can be Specifically, iron or an iron alloy or a magnet with a polarity different from that of the electromagnet 32 is used, so that when the electromagnet 32 is energized, the base 36 is adsorbed and the moving part is lowered to the first position.

在另外的实施例中,若电磁件32被设置在底座36的上方,运动件位于第一位置时要求底座36被排斥,因此底座36的材质需要使用与电磁件32的极性相同的磁铁,以便在电磁件32通电时排斥底座36使运动件下降至第一位置。In another embodiment, if the electromagnet 32 is arranged above the base 36, the base 36 is required to be repelled when the moving part is in the first position, so the base 36 needs to use a magnet with the same polarity as the electromagnet 32, So that when the electromagnet 32 is energized, the base 36 is repelled and the moving member is lowered to the first position.

在如图4和图5所示的实施例中,在底座36上侧面固接有一第一杆体361,第一杆体361竖直向上贯穿壳体37的上表面,在第一杆体361的顶端设有向外侧延伸的凸缘,复位件35被设置在第一杆体361的凸缘与壳体37的上表面之间。复位件35的一端顶抵第一杆体361的凸缘下表面,另一端顶抵壳体37的上表面,在第一杆体361随底座36被电磁件32吸附至运动件处于第一位置的时候,复位件35被压缩,在电磁件32断电磁力消失后,复位件35恢复形变推动第一杆体361上移使运动件运动至第二位置并保持。复位件35具体可为弹簧。In the embodiment shown in FIG. 4 and FIG. 5 , a first rod body 361 is fixedly connected to the upper side of the base 36 , the first rod body 361 penetrates the upper surface of the housing 37 vertically upward, and a top end of the first rod body 361 is provided There is a flange extending outward, and the reset piece 35 is disposed between the flange of the first rod body 361 and the upper surface of the housing 37 . One end of the reset member 35 is pressed against the lower surface of the flange of the first rod body 361, and the other end is pressed against the upper surface of the casing 37. When the first rod body 361 is adsorbed by the electromagnetic member 32 along with the base 36 to the moving member in the first position , the reset member 35 is compressed, and after the electromagnetic force of the electromagnetic member 32 is broken and disappears, the reset member 35 restores its deformation and pushes the first rod body 361 to move up, so that the moving member moves to the second position and maintains it. The reset member 35 can be specifically a spring.

在壳体37的上方还固定装设有一导向件33,其具体结构如图6所示,导向件33具体为一台阶状的圆筒状结构,其直径较大的部分用于与壳体37进行固接,其直径较小的一部分用于供第一杆体361和第二杆体31进行运动,并对第二杆体31提供限位及导向。在其直径较小的一部分的内侧壁设有竖直的导向槽331,导向槽331为沿导向件33的内侧壁在竖直方向上划刻出的间隔均匀宽度一致的槽体,同时如图7所示,在第二杆体31的外侧壁设有与导向槽331的形状匹配的导向块311,在装配时,第二杆体31贯穿导向件33的上表面后,导向块311位于导向槽331内,从而对第二杆体31的运动提供导向限制转动的作用。A guide member 33 is also fixedly installed above the casing 37 , the specific structure of which is shown in FIG. For fixing, the smaller diameter part is used for the movement of the first rod body 361 and the second rod body 31 , and provides limit and guidance for the second rod body 31 . A vertical guide groove 331 is provided on the inner side wall of a part with a smaller diameter. The guide groove 331 is a groove body with uniform spacing and uniform width carved along the inner side wall of the guide member 33 in the vertical direction. As shown in Fig. 7, the outer side wall of the second rod body 31 is provided with a guide block 311 that matches the shape of the guide groove 331. During assembly, after the second rod body 31 penetrates the upper surface of the guide member 33, the guide block 311 is located in the guide groove 331. In this way, the movement of the second rod body 31 is provided with the function of guiding and restricting the rotation.

同时,导向件33的导向槽331的顶端封闭,形成一相对导向槽331的限位面,在第二杆体31被第一杆体361顶抵推动的过程中,导向块311在导向槽331内运动,在运动件移动至所需的第一位置时,即第二杆体31的顶端顶抵盖体20形成一定的敞开角度时,导向块311顶抵导向槽331的封闭端,从而使第二杆体31避免从导向件33内脱出,增加了整体结构的稳定性。At the same time, the top of the guide groove 331 of the guide member 33 is closed to form a limit surface opposite to the guide groove 331 . During the process of the second rod body 31 being pushed by the first rod body 361 , the guide block 311 moves in the guide groove 331 , when the moving part moves to the desired first position, that is, when the top end of the second rod body 31 abuts against the cover body 20 to form a certain opening angle, the guide block 311 abuts against the closed end of the guide groove 331, so that the second rod body 31 is prevented from coming out of the guide 33, which increases the stability of the overall structure.

第二杆体31与第一杆体361之间还设有一缓冲件34,第二杆体31的底部具有一内陷的凹陷部,缓冲件34具有一与导向件33内腔形状匹配的底座和一用于与所述的第二杆体31的凹陷部匹配插入同时又用于供第一杆体361插入的直筒部。缓冲件34的具体结构如图8所示,同时如图4和图5所示,第一杆体361在贯穿壳体37的上表面后进入到缓冲件34的直筒部的内腔中,复位件35也位于该直筒部的内腔中,通过缓冲件34对第一杆体361起到一定的限位作用。在复位件35恢复形变推动第一杆体361向上运动时,第一杆体361的顶端顶抵缓冲件34内壁并使缓冲件34沿导向件33的轴向向上移动,进而顶抵第二杆体31的底面凹陷部,推动第二杆体31向上移动顶抵盖体20。A buffer member 34 is also provided between the second rod body 31 and the first rod body 361 , the bottom of the second rod body 31 has a concave recess, and the buffer member 34 has a base that matches the shape of the inner cavity of the guide member 33 and a It is matched with the recessed part of the second rod body 31 and inserted into the straight cylindrical part which is also used for the insertion of the first rod body 361 . The specific structure of the buffer member 34 is shown in FIG. 8 , and as shown in FIG. 4 and FIG. 5 , the first rod body 361 enters the inner cavity of the straight cylindrical portion of the buffer member 34 after passing through the upper surface of the housing 37 , and the reset member 35 is also located in the inner cavity of the straight cylindrical portion, and the first rod body 361 is limited to a certain extent by the buffer member 34 . When the restoring member 35 restores the deformation and pushes the first rod body 361 to move upward, the top end of the first rod body 361 abuts against the inner wall of the buffer member 34 and causes the buffer member 34 to move upward along the axial direction of the guide member 33 , thereby abutting against the second rod body 31 . The concave portion on the bottom surface pushes the second rod body 31 to move upward against the cover body 20 .

在装配时,分成上下两部分进行,在开盖装置30的上部分中,先将第二杆体31沿导向槽331插入至导向件33内,再将缓冲件34放置到导向件331内,完成上部分的装配;下部分的装配中,先将第一杆体361及底座装入壳体37内,并将第一杆体361插入壳体37顶部的孔使第一杆体361露出,之后在第一杆体361的顶端与壳体37的顶面之间装设复位件35,之后再将驱动件32装入至壳体37底部;之后将上下两部分结合,即通过螺接或其他方式将导向件33与壳体37固定连接,最后将该装置装设到洗碗机的主体10上,并将驱动件32与洗碗机的电控模块电连接。When assembling, it is divided into upper and lower parts. In the upper part of the cover opening device 30, firstly insert the second rod body 31 into the guide member 33 along the guide groove 331, and then place the buffer member 34 into the guide member 331 to complete the process. Assembly of the upper part; in the assembly of the lower part, first install the first rod body 361 and the base into the casing 37, and insert the first rod body 361 into the hole at the top of the casing 37 so that the first rod body 361 is exposed, and then the first rod body 361 is exposed. A reset piece 35 is installed between the top end of the rod body 361 and the top surface of the housing 37, and then the driving piece 32 is loaded into the bottom of the housing 37; 33 is fixedly connected with the housing 37, and finally the device is installed on the main body 10 of the dishwasher, and the driving member 32 is electrically connected with the electric control module of the dishwasher.

具体使用时,在洗碗机还未开始工作时,由于复位件35的作用,第二杆体31的顶端处于顶抵盖体20敞开一定开口的位置,即运动件处于第一位置(如图4所示);洗碗机启动工作,工作电源通电,电磁件32通电产生磁力,吸音底座36向下移动,第一杆体361随之下移,复位件35被压缩,缓冲件34随之下移,第二杆体31失去支撑也向下移动,直至第二杆体31的顶端不对盖体20产生推顶作用,即运动件处于第二位置(如图5所示);洗碗机工作过程中,电磁件32始终处于通电状态,因此洗碗机的盖体20始终保持封闭主体10的敞口的状态。In specific use, when the dishwasher has not yet started to work, due to the action of the reset member 35, the top end of the second rod body 31 is in a position where a certain opening is opened against the cover body 20, that is, the moving member is in the first position (as shown in FIG. 4 ). The dishwasher starts to work, the working power is energized, the electromagnetic member 32 is energized to generate a magnetic force, the sound-absorbing base 36 moves downward, the first rod body 361 moves downward, the reset member 35 is compressed, and the buffer member 34 moves downward accordingly. , the second rod body 31 loses support and moves downward until the top of the second rod body 31 does not push the cover 20, that is, the moving part is in the second position (as shown in FIG. 5); during the operation of the dishwasher, Since the electromagnet 32 is always in an energized state, the lid body 20 of the dishwasher is always kept in a state of closing the opening of the main body 10 .

在洗碗机工作完毕后,工作电源断电,电磁件32断电,电磁件32的磁力消失,无法再对底座36产生吸力,复位件35恢复形变,推动第一杆体361向上移动,第一杆体361顶抵缓冲件34,缓冲件34顶抵第二杆体31,第二杆体31向上运动顶盖体20,并将盖体20顶起至形成一定大小的敞口,从而使洗碗机主体10内的水汽得以逸出。After the dishwasher is completed, the working power is cut off, the electromagnet 32 is cut off, the magnetic force of the electromagnet 32 disappears, and the base 36 can no longer be attracted, the reset piece 35 restores its deformation, and pushes the first rod body 361 to move upward, and the first rod body 361 moves upward. The rod body 361 presses against the buffer member 34, the buffer member 34 presses against the second rod body 31, the second rod body 31 moves the top cover body 20 upward, and lifts the cover body 20 to form an opening of a certain size, so that the main body of the dishwasher is The water vapor in 10 can escape.

本实用新型提供的一种洗碗机,其运动件在电磁件和复位件的作用下在第一位置和第二位置间往复运动,在洗碗机工作时电磁件通电驱动运动件保持在第一位置,此时运动件不对盖体产生作用,盖体保持封闭洗碗机主体敞口的状态,在洗碗机工作完毕后电磁件断电失去对运动件的作用,运动件在复位件的作用下顶抵盖体,使盖体从封闭敞口的位置离开,从而使洗碗机主体内部与外界连通,洗碗机在烘干时产生的水汽得以逸出,从而提高烘干效率。The utility model provides a dishwasher, wherein the moving part reciprocates between a first position and a second position under the action of an electromagnetic part and a reset part, and the electromagnet is energized to drive the moving part to keep in the first position when the dishwasher is working. In the first position, at this time, the moving part has no effect on the cover body, and the cover body maintains the state of closing the opening of the main body of the dishwasher. Under the action, the cover body is pressed against the cover body, so that the cover body is separated from the position of the closed opening, so that the inside of the dishwasher is connected with the outside world, and the water vapor generated by the dishwasher can escape during drying, thereby improving drying efficiency.
